Mustaffa Kamal Abu Bakar is Dialog CEO


PETALING JAYA: Dialog Group Bhd has promoted its chief operating officer (COO) Mustaffa Kamal Abu Bakar to the position of chief executive officer.

In a filing with Bursa Malaysia, Dialog said Keith Collins, who was the managing director of upstream oil and gas and a member of the executive leadership team, had assumed the role of COO with effect from Oct 7.

Mustaffa Kamal, 60, was formerly with PETRONAS Carigali Sdn Bhd for five years and with other oil and gas-related companies in design consultancy, construction and fabrication, and maintenance and specialised services.

He is also a Council Member of the Malaysian Gas Association. Collins, a Briton aged 63, has more than 41 years of oil and gas experience and has considerable expertise in upstream management, drilling and field development activities abroad and in Malaysia.
